When considering which treadmill suits your needs best, numerous aspects come into play:
Motor Power: Measured in horse power (HP), a treadmill with at least 2.5 HP is perfect for running.Running Surface Area: A broader surface provides more convenience and security, especially for taller users.Slope Options: An adjustable incline assists replicate uphill running, boosting workout intensity.Foldability and Storage: Space-saving styles with folding systems are preferable for those with restricted space.Cushioning Technology: Good cushioning minimizes effect on joints and guarantees a comfortable run.Show Features: Look for a clear screen that shows necessary exercise metrics.Top Home Treadmills in the UK1. 2. How much area do I need for a treadmill?
While it varies by design, you should prepare for at least a 2-meter by 1-meter area for a lot of treadmills. Think about both the footprint when in use and the additional space needed for folding.
3. What is the typical lifespan of a treadmill?
A well-maintained treadmill can last anywhere from 7 to 12 years. Routine maintenance, including lubrication and keeping the machine clean, improves its durability.
4. Can I use a treadmill for walking rather of running?
Absolutely! Treadmills are excellent for walking, and lots of settings permit for a low-impact exercise alternative, making them suitable for users of all physical fitness levels.
5. What is the weight limitation on most home treadmills?
Weight limits usually range from 100 kg to 180 kg. It's essential to examine the specs for the design you plan to buy to ensure it meets your requirements.
